Details of IFSC Code for Yes Bank,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office, Sangli

Here are the main details that are associated with the I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01 of Yes Bank for its branch located in Sangli, within the district of Shirala in the state of Maharashtra.

Particulars Details
Bank Yes Bank
I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01
Branch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office
City Sangli
District Shirala
State Maharashtra
Address Ninai Heights,Kapari Naka, Shirala, Sangli - 415408

What Is IFSC Code and Why Is It Important?

I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code, an 11-character alphanumeric code that is provided by the Reserve Bank of India. A unique IFSC like YESB0SDNB01 is given to every bank branch, including Yes Bank located in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office, Sangli, Maharashtra, to make sure that online payments reach the right place.

The IFSC Code is important because:

  • It uniquely identifies the Yes Bank branch in Sangli.
  • It helps NEFT, RTGS, and IMPS systems route the transfer securely.
  • It avoids any kind of confusion between multiple branches of the same bank across different places like Sangli and Shirala.
  • It removes errors in fund transfers and improves accuracy.
  • It lets the sender banks validate and confirm branch details before they process the payments.

There are thousands of branches across Maharashtra and the rest of India, which is why the IFSC Code ensures that transactions meant for Yes Bank in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office doesn't end up at another location.

Format of the I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01

The format of the IFSC Code for banks, including Yes Bank, follows an 11-character structure:

AAAA0CCCCCC

Here's the breakdown of this:

  • First 4 characters (AAAA): Represent the bank code. For Yes Bank, these characters are the bank's short identifier.
  • 5th character (0): Always zero which is reserved for future use.
  • Last 6 characters (CCCCCC): Represent the specific branch code assigned to branches such as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office in Sangli.

For example, the I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01 of Yes Bank for the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office branch includes these elements, identifying the bank and the branch location in Sangli and Maharashtra accurately.

How to Use I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01 for Online Transfers?

Once you have the I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01 for the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office branch of Yes Bank in Sangli, you can initiate your fund transfers using any digital method:

NEFT

Add the beneficiary's name, account number, and I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01. The transfer is completed in batches. It is useful for both personal and business payments.

RTGS

Used for payments over ₹2 lakh. Real-time settlement using the IFSC Code of the recipient branch.

IMPS

Instant 24×7 transfers. Requires the recipient's account details and Yes Bank IFSC Code YESB0SDNB01.

No matter which payment method you use, the IFSC Code must be correct. If you enter the wrong IFSC Code for the Yes Bank Sarjeraodada Naik Shirala Sahkari Bank Head Office in Sangli, your payment can get delayed or might not go through at all.
